Antoine Semenyo Hits the Ground Running at Manchester City

Antoine Semenyo has wasted no time settling into life at Manchester City following his blockbuster move from Bournemouth, immediately joining first-team training at the City Football Academy.

The 25-year-old Ghana international, who signed a five-and-a-half-year deal in a transfer worth around £64 million, was put through his paces in an intense first session under Pep Guardiola. Club footage shared on social media showed Semenyo powering through agility ladders, explosive hurdle jumps, and high-speed sprint drills alongside his new teammates, highlighting the pace and athleticism that made him one of the Premier League’s most sought-after attackers.

“Getting stuck in,” read Manchester City’s caption on X, a post that quickly generated thousands of likes and reactions. Fans flooded the comments with messages of welcome, with many already imagining the winger linking up with Erling Haaland and adding fresh dynamism to City’s attack.

Speaking briefly to club media after training, Semenyo could not hide his excitement.

“It’s a dream come true to be here,” he said. “The intensity is exactly what I expected, and I’m ready to give everything for this badge.”

With Manchester City competing on multiple fronts and the January window still open, Semenyo’s swift integration sends a clear statement of intent. Supporters will now be eagerly awaiting his debut, which could come as early as next week’s FA Cup tie.
